How do I choose between different inventory management software options for SKU tracking and store transfers?
Latest observation
To choose inventory management software for SKU tracking and store transfers, focus on the workflows that matter most to your business, then compare tools against those needs.
1) Start with your must-have use cases
For SKU tracking and store transfers, define exactly what you need:
-
SKU-level tracking
- Variants by size/color/style
- Lot or serial number tracking, if needed
- Barcode scanning support
- Real-time stock counts by location
-
Store-to-store transfers
- Create transfer orders
- In-transit inventory status
- Receiving and partial receiving
- Audit trail of who transferred what and when
- Transfer approvals or restrictions, if needed
-
Multi-location inventory
- Separate counts by warehouse/store
- Ability to view aggregated and location-specific stock
- Reorder rules per location
2) Check the core features
Compare software on these items:
Inventory capabilities
- SKU and variant management
- Barcode generation/scanning
- Stock adjustments and cycle counts
- Reorder points and alerts
- Lot/serial tracking if applicable
- Bundles/kits if you sell them
Transfer capabilities
- Transfer creation and shipment status
- Receiving workflow
- Partial transfer handling
- Inter-store visibility
- Transfer history and reporting
Reporting
- Stock on hand by location
- Transfer reconciliation
- Shrinkage and variance reports
- Fast-moving/slow-moving SKUs
- Inventory valuation
Integrations
- POS systems
- Ecommerce platforms
- Accounting software
- Shipping carriers, if relevant
- ERP or procurement tools
3) Make sure it fits your operations
A software can look good but fail in day-to-day use if it doesn’t match your process.
Ask:
- How many stores/warehouses do you have now, and how many later?
- Do staff need mobile scanning?
- Do you need offline mode in stores?
- Are transfers planned centrally or initiated by stores?
- Do you need role-based permissions?
4) Evaluate usability
The best system is the one your team will actually use.
Look for:
- Simple scan-and-transfer workflow
- Easy SKU search and filters
- Clear item/location dashboards
- Minimal clicks for receiving and adjustments
- Clean mobile app if staff work on the floor
5) Consider scalability and cost
Compare:
- Monthly subscription vs. per-location pricing
- Setup/onboarding fees
- Barcode hardware costs
- Data migration costs
- Support level and implementation help
Don’t just compare price—compare total cost of ownership.
6) Test with a pilot
Before committing:
- Run a trial or demo with real SKUs
- Test a store transfer end-to-end
- Try receiving partial quantities
- Simulate a cycle count
- Check reporting accuracy
Use a scorecard and rate each option on:
- Fit for SKU tracking
- Fit for transfers
- Ease of use
- Integrations
- Reporting
- Cost
- Support
7) Red flags to watch for
Avoid tools that:
- Don’t support multiple locations well
- Treat transfers as manual workarounds
- Lack audit trails
- Have weak barcode support
- Don’t integrate with your POS/accounting system
- Require lots of custom development for basic workflows
Simple decision rule
Choose the software that best handles:
- Your exact transfer process
- Your SKU complexity
- Your current and future store count
- Integration with your existing systems
- Ease of adoption for staff
